Kingsmere School is an independent special day school with its own grounds in a rural location in Cambridgeshire. The school caters for school for boys aged from 11 to 16 years old with complex needs which include behavioural, emotional and social difficulties (also known as SEMH or BESD). Some of the young people in our care have additional needs such as autism, post-traumatic stress disorder or attachment disorder, sexual harmful behaviour.

The School’s aim is to raise standard in the Education of young people and help them to lead meaningful, fulfilling and happy lives.
